The document provides guidance on selecting trees and shrubs for low-water landscapes, noting that woody plants are a major long-term investment and their selection should consider soil, drainage, exposure and irrigation needs. It offers recommendations for specific tree and shrub species well-suited for xeriscapes in Colorado and notes these plants may have a different aesthetic than traditional landscaping but can be used creatively. New plants should be watered regularly for two years until established but watering can then be gradually reduced.
